Output 59b6db101a51152c5c1fafd940270db6760da39040afb6860aed1603531754bd:2

value
88714
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f1ab7e703e8ce3bd22f6cc466f689719da78d54d3af3e65563ce43e633d58dd
address
bc1peudt0ecrar8rh530dnzxda5fwxw60r256whnue2k8njruceatrwsss62uj
transaction
59b6db101a51152c5c1fafd940270db6760da39040afb6860aed1603531754bd
spent
true